Overview

The 9FGV1001C001NBGI8 is a programmable clock generator from the Renesas PhiClock family, designed for PCIe Gen1 through Gen5 applications. It operates within a temperature range of -40°C to +85°C and utilizes a VFQFPN-24 package measuring 4.0 x 4.0 x 0.8 mm. The device provides four non-spread-spectrum copies of a single output frequency and two copies of the crystal reference input. Key electrical parameters include a typical RMS phase jitter of 0.267 ps, an input frequency range of 25–25 MHz, and a core voltage of 3.3 V. Output frequencies are configurable at 50, 100, 125, or 156.25 MHz using LP-HCSL signaling.

Feature Summary

  • Provides four identical non-spread-spectrum outputs and two crystal reference copies
  • Supports hardware selection via select pins or software configuration via I²C
  • Features four unique I²C addresses for multi-component system access
  • Complies with jitter requirements for PCIe Gen1, Gen2, Gen3, Gen4, and Gen5

Applications

  • PCI Express (PCIe) timing solutions across multiple generations
  • High-speed digital interface clock distribution
  • Server and storage system clock generation
